Driver Hire Canterbury is seeking a Class 2 HGV Driver (Cat C) for a temporary to permanent role near Dover. This opportunity features Monday to Friday work with no weekend shifts and immediate start available.

You will drive a 26-tonne flatbed vehicle and deliver timber components. A valid Class 2 licence and a reliable attitude are essential.

Benefits include:

  • Weekly pay
  • Holiday pay
  • Pension scheme
